About Eyesha Hashim

Eyesha Hashim is a scholar working on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Developmental Neuroscience and Cognitive Neuroscience, having authored 13 papers that have together received 330 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Neuroimaging Techniques and Applications (8 papers), Traumatic Brain Injury Research (4 papers) and Advanced MRI Techniques and Applications (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(191 citations), Cognitive Neuroscience (98 citations) and Neurology (58 citations). Eyesha Hashim has collaborated with scholars based in Canada, United States and Germany. Frequent co-authors include Nicholas A. Bock, Michael D. Cusimano, Anish Kirpalani, Afonso C. Silva, Darren A. Yuen, Ara Kocharyan, Greg J. Stanisz, Rafal Janik, Norman B. Konyer and Marcel Weiß. Their work appears in journals such as NeuroImage, Annals of the New York Academy of Sciences and Clinical Journal of the American Society of Nephrology.
